What Does an a Umbrella Insurance Agent in Hobbs Cost?
Umbrella insurance in New Mexico typically costs between 150 and 300 dollars per year for 1 million dollars in coverage. Higher limits, such as 2 million or 5 million dollars, may cost 300 to 600 dollars annually. Your actual premium depends on your risk profile, number of vehicles, and home value. This is general information and not insurance advice.

Frequently Asked Questions
What does an umbrella insurance agent in Hobbs do?
An umbrella insurance agent in Hobbs helps you purchase a personal liability umbrella policy that covers claims above your existing insurance limits. This agent evaluates your assets and risks to recommend appropriate coverage amounts. They also explain how the policy interacts with your underlying home and auto insurance.
How much umbrella coverage do I need in New Mexico?
Most agents recommend at least 1 million dollars in umbrella coverage, but the right amount depends on your net worth and potential liability risks. New Mexico courts can award large judgments in personal injury cases, so higher limits may be wise for homeowners or business owners. Your agent can help calculate a suitable amount based on your assets.
Does New Mexico law require umbrella insurance?
No, New Mexico does not require umbrella insurance by law. However, it is strongly recommended if you have significant assets or face higher liability risks.
